Critical Field Workflows in Commercial Substation Restoration

True industrial maintenance is a precise, multi-stage engineering discipline. To ensure a completely successful turnaround, our service crews follow a meticulously structured field protocol designed to identify hidden weaknesses before they lead to catastrophic equipment failures:

  • 1. Advanced Insulation Resistance and Dielectric Diagnostics: We execute comprehensive insulation testing to measure the exact breakdown voltage of winding structures and surrounding components. This lets us verify whether your system can safely handle nominal operating loads without short-circuiting.
  • 2. Precision Transformer Oil Filtration and Leak Mitigation: Over time, moisture, oxidation, and sediment contaminate dielectric cooling fluids, compromising heat transfer. Our mobile filtration plants degas and dehydrate insulation oil on-site while our technicians swap failing gaskets to resolve active external leaks.
  • 3. On-Site Core and Winding Realignment: Severe external short circuits place immense mechanical stress on internal copper paths. Our technicians carefully realign shifted windings, torque loose internal busbars, and optimize electrical connections to restore peak operating efficiency.

Maximizing Asset Longevity Through Preventive Industrial Maintenance

A common oversight among plant managers is assuming that a transformer requires attention only after it completely fails. Waiting for a visible flashover or a total blackout to occur means dealing with a massive financial disaster.

By prioritizing proactive asset health assessment, Asea Power Electricals alters the entire paradigm of factory maintenance. Incorporating regular diagnostic testing—such as winding ratio validation, oil dissolved gas analysis (DGA), and magnetic balance sweeps—allows you to catch microscopic insulation breakdown early. This targeted approach transforms unpredictable emergency failures into structured, predictable maintenance windows.

What are the main signs that indicate a manufacturing plant requires immediate electric transformer repairing?

Critical warning signs include a noticeable increase in operating temperature, dark or discolored insulation oil, an abnormally loud acoustic hum, recurring tripped circuit breakers, or the presence of moisture and oil weeping along the exterior tank gaskets.
